The Great Pyramid of Giza is the largest of the Egyptian pyramids and the most famous landmark of the in , Egypt. It is the oldest of the Seven Wonders of the Ancient World, and the only wonder that has remained largely intact.

The pyramid of Khafre or of Chephren is the middle of the three Ancient Egyptian , the second tallest and second largest of the group. It is the only pyramid out of the three that still has cladding at the top.

The of Giza is a limestone statue of a reclining sphinx, a mythical creature with the head of a human and the body of a lion. The monument was sculpted from the limestone bedrock of the Eocene-aged Mokattam Formation and faces east on the Giza Plateau, on the west bank of the Nile in , Egypt.
